Joshua Coates on Hollywould film Showing at Ridgewood Film Fest

This movie, starring Eric Roberts, will premiere at the Ridgewood Guild International Film Festival on Thursday, April 25th. Red Carpet 6pm

Hollywould is the second movie that writer/director Joshua Coates is premiering at the Ridgewood Guild International Film Festival. it stars Academy Award and Golden Globe-nominated actor Eric Roberts, Pete Postiglione, Torrei Hart and Caitlyn Fletcher as well as other talented actors. Caitlin Fletcher is a NJ native, and Ridgewood's RJ Konner plays the conductor in the movie.

The movie screens at 8pm at the Ridgewood Guild International Film Festival in Ridgewood NJ which is in its 9th year. It costs $12 to enter the theater that evening which gets you into any film. There is an after party at 10pm at Felina's which is $20 at the door. There is a Red Carpet at 6pm. Eric Roberts will be at the Red Carpet outside the Bow Tie Cinema in downtown Ridgewood. It is free to watch the Red Carpet.

Writer/Director Joshua Coates talks states what this exciting crime-mystery-thriller is about. "Mark Travis (Pete Postiglione) an award winning writer seeks inspiration by traveling to his hometown. What he finds in his search is not what he expects. Her name is Holly (Caitlyn Fletcher). What Holly would do is like nothing he has ever experienced. Holly brings about in the mind of Mark a storm of chaos and confusion that would push him to the edge making him do things he never thought he would do. Mark finds himself on a ride he cannot escape, a train ride destined to crash.

To make matters worse there is Detective Leon Davenport (Eric Roberts) who is set to retire after 30 years on the police force but before he can do so, the reemergence of a foe from the past returns known as Vienna. Mark and Davenport will find their worlds intertwined as they each deal with their demons from the past."
